One kind of man will risk nothing,
another wants risks.
Are we others contemptuous of life?

On the contrary,
we instinctively seek life raised to a higher power,
life lived in danger—
but that, to repeat it, does not mean we want to be
more virtuous than others.
Pascal, for example, wanted to risk nothing;
he remained a Christian;
perhaps that was virtuous?

–Excerpt The Will to Power, II, bk. 4, §518 by Friedrich Nietzsche

Does it come down to temperament?  What is temperament?  Is temperament that essential angle-of-view and action by which one lives, a product of the constraints that are presented to the child?  In the first months of life, those months when language is learned and one responds to the hard edged limit of things, – even more direful, to other homo sapiens…

What lesson does one “take away” from the maze, the gauntlet of survival?  Does one learn “to-be-good” is a fruitful approach to survival?  Does life come down to virtue?  Or does one conclude testing the limits, exploring what might-be-possible, results in receipt of what one needs?  Temperament is nascent, formed prior to any recollection.  Is temperament the canvas upon which we paint our response of form and color, to our place and time?

Is temperament a matter of paint-by-number?  Or does temperament come down to improvisation?  Either way the project is “in progress,” incomplete — until you and I take our very last breath.

Nietzsche, thought virtue to be over rated.
